Sweet Tomatoes
Serves meat, vegan options available. Part of buffet-style salad bar chain restaurant. Features a large salad bar plus soups, breads, pizza, and desserts. Also a location at 4420 North Stone Ave, Tucson.
Category: Lacto, Ovo, American, Buffet, Salad bar, Take-out, Non-veg

Fresh Salad - Edit
We were delighted to find Sweet Tomatoes when in Tucson. A mile-long salad bar? Yes, please. Everything is clearly marked "vegetarian" or "vegan." Lots of variety. Too bad the baked goods aren't vegan, nor the desserts, but fruit is great for dessert! Everything was as fresh and can be. I've seen some reviews saying the salad was wilted. Some of the pre-made salads can get that way; they have dressing on them.

Great soup & salad bar! - Edit
Even the omni's we take here like Sweet Tomatoes! They've gotten much better about their vegan labeling. The selection of teas, iced and hot, is really good. Check the menu online and it will tell you what's on for that week. The coupons they put out are great! Family of 4, full buffet and drinks, for $25. With our budget, we go 2-3 times per month.
Pros: Everything is pretty clearly labelled , Great price for family dining w/ coupon
Cons: No vegan baked goods, YET
